Why Selling Your Home Without a Real Estate Agent Can Cost You More
Many homeowners consider selling their homes without a real estate agent to save on commission fees. However, this decision can actually cost more in the long run. Without an expert Realtor by your side, you risk mispricing your home. If you price too low, you leave money on the table. If you price too high, your home may sit on the market for too long, leading to increased carrying costs like mortgage payments, taxes, and maintenance.
Marketing is another major challenge. A real estate agent has access to the MLS, professional photography, virtual tours, and social media exposure that ensures your home reaches the right buyers. Without these tools, your listing might get lost among thousands of others.
Negotiating is also crucial. A skilled Realtor can navigate offers, inspection requests, and closing costs to secure the best deal. Many homeowners don’t realize that poorly handled negotiations can result in unexpected expenses or even a lost sale.
